D. Dale Seif Jr.

Of Counsel

Dale Seif focuses his legal practice in business transactions and planning, collections, municipal law, complex commercial and real property transactions, trust and estate planning / administration, and as counsel for local governments and plaintiffs in personal injury, wrongful death, and mass torts.

Dale currently serves as Special Counsel to Ohio Attorney General Dave Yost and as Solicitor to the Villages of Waverly and Piketon.  He has a broad range of legal experience and an exceptional team of legal resources to provide you the most protection, best result, and with a focus on prompt resolution.

Dale serves as local counsel representing multiple counties in Ohio in the multi-district litigation against the opioid distributors and manufacturers.  Dale also co-authored OneOhio which provides a mechanism for the distribution of any opioid settlement funds and outlines how the funds can be used.
